Transaction 04cf261dc046465a5e107f9b5e83c69d4357a5c3623ce4c33c098e725089bd6c
1 Input
1 Outputs
- 04cf261dc046465a5e107f9b5e83c69d4357a5c3623ce4c33c098e725089bd6c:0
value 3312492
address 15LP3fBQVmGDesE544kWuPjdrpAoj36A9y